Abstract
- In this study, we chose Dendronephthya gigantea which is a soft coral widely distribute in Jeju Island and Alveopora japonica which is a hard coral rapidly expanding the population around Jeju Island to contruct microarray. Their probes in microarray was based on the noble and known genes sequences from NGS technology. Approximately 30,000 genes from Dendronephthya gigantea and Alveopora japonica were used for microarray, respectively.
